Background of the Investigation
The NHTSA’s inquiry stems from nine separate reports submitted by Tesla owners, highlighting a critical issue: the inability to open their vehicle doors. Among these reports, some were particularly alarming, as they involved parents who found themselves unable to access their cars while their children were trapped inside. This situation raises significant safety concerns, prompting the agency to take action.
Door handles are a fundamental component of vehicle design, providing not only access but also a sense of security for passengers. In the case of Tesla, the door handles are designed to retract when not in use, which is a feature that sets the company apart from traditional automotive designs. However, this innovative approach may also introduce vulnerabilities that could compromise user experience and safety.
Details of the Complaints
The reports received by the NHTSA detail various scenarios where owners faced difficulties with the door handles. Some owners noted that the handles became unresponsive, while others reported that they could only access their vehicles intermittently. The issue appears to be sporadic, with some owners experiencing it only once, while others have faced repeated challenges.

Previous Incidents and Recalls
This is not the first time Tesla has faced scrutiny over vehicle safety. The company has previously dealt with various recalls and investigations related to different aspects of its vehicles, including battery issues and software malfunctions. For instance, in 2021, Tesla recalled nearly 300,000 vehicles due to a software glitch that could affect the rearview camera display. Such incidents have raised questions about the company’s quality control processes and its commitment to ensuring the safety of its vehicles.

Potential Outcomes of the Investigation
The NHTSA’s investigation could lead to several potential outcomes. If the agency determines that the door handle issues are indeed a safety risk, Tesla may be required to issue a recall for affected vehicles. This could involve replacing faulty components or implementing software updates to address the problem.
In addition to a potential recall, the investigation may also result in increased scrutiny of Tesla’s manufacturing processes and quality control measures. The company may be compelled to enhance its testing protocols to prevent similar issues from arising in the future.
